Release date: January 6, 2025, on all major platforms. In the ancient Egyptian worldview, the lotus was far more than a simple flower. Each morning, its blooming on the Nile’s waters accompanied the sunrise, symbolizing daily rebirth. To the Egyptians, the lotus was a bridge between the primordial waters and divine light. In the Pyramid Texts, the lotus is described as "the nose of Ra," offering his first breath to the divine child at the horizon. Within Memphis cosmology, the lotus gives birth to Nefertum, “the Beautiful Atum,” son of Ptah. Recognizable by the lotus flower adorning his head, Nefertum embodies emerging beauty and perpetual renewal. Isis holds a central role in this composition, embodying the profound connection between sky and earth, life and death, through her association with Sirius, the brightest star in the heavens. Her emblem, the "Sacred Knot" (Tiet), symbolizes the power of regeneration and rebirth. Representing menstrual blood, this emblem holds the key to the cycles of life and the afterlife. Through this mystical force, Isis reveals her ability to protect souls and guide them on their journey to eternity. On winter nights, as Orion strides across the southern horizon, Sirius’s dazzling brilliance can be seen to its left, closer to the horizon. Alongside Betelgeuse and Procyon, they form the Winter Triangle, heralding the divine birth of Nefertum at dawn, as the sacred lotus unfolds.
